Question

two polygons are similar. the perimeter of the larger polygon is 85 meters and the ratio of the corresponding side lengths is $\frac{2}{5}$. find the perimeter of the other polygon.
the perimeter of the other polygon is $square$ meters.

Explanation:

Step1: Relate side ratio to perimeter ratio

For similar polygons, the ratio of perimeters equals the ratio of corresponding side lengths. The ratio $\frac{2}{5}$ means the smaller polygon's perimeter is $\frac{2}{5}$ of the larger one.

Step2: Calculate smaller polygon's perimeter

Multiply larger perimeter by the ratio.
$\text{Smaller Perimeter} = 85 \times \frac{2}{5}$

Answer:

34 meters
